I use pf.

Since my server cannot process gracefully a 20Mb/s stream on one
NIC, while ntpd (or ping) runs on the other NIC (round trip times
increase from about 60msec to 300msec), I tried to limit the
sporadic big data stream to not more than 9Mb/s.

When I look at "pfctl -s queue -vv" it looks like, just one way is
mentioned in the statistic, while the generated corresponding rule
(I use "keep state") isn't a member of any queue, which would be a
bug...
